Showcasing Valuables with Display Cabinets
Mostly used in retail or restaurant stores, display cabinets are a useful way of showcasing the products available to the consumer. They come in a range of styles and materials; normally it’s a pane of glass behind where something is displayed. The cabinet can be free-standing or mounted to the wall.
Display cabinets are particularly useful for museums, and indeed are usually the way precious objects are exhibited without having the public manhandling them. The object can be displayed beneath or behind the glass, with a brief description of the history written next to it. For especially expensive objects, the display case can be activated with a security system so that if someone gets too close or is in contact with the glass, an alarm will sound. In the case of expensive jewellery or extraordinarily rare items, this is mandatory in most museums.
In restaurants, display cabinets can serve a very important role. The days specials can be showcased to the restaurant patrons. Usually they will be used just for dessert displays, because they keep the pastry items free from dirt or grime, and can be set up in an eye-pleasing manner. There are different set ups in restaurants including rotating pie cases. If there is too large of a range of pies for a simple freestanding cabinet, the rotating pie case can offer more room, with a pleasing and dramatic effect that is sure to get customers to order that extra piece of pie.
Retail is an environment that uses display cabinets to great effect. From window displays with mannequins to displays near the cash register, this is a fantastic way to draw the consumer’s eye to something you are trying to sell. This is also helpful for deterring theft, such as higher priced items like jewellery or watches, which can be locked up but still out on display.
To make the best use of display cabinets, it’s important to have them cleaned frequently. Nothing bars the effect of a beautiful ring or piece of cake on display like greasy fingerprints blocking its view. Special lighting effects can also be installed to heighten the effect of elegance and style. They can be composed of all glass, or of a combination of glass, wood and metal.
